“Nothing special”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ed 19 December 2011 via mobile

My company put me up here while I was in orientation for four nights.

I found a bobby pin on the floor when I checked in ... The caulking around the tub needs to be redone ... The shower is for short people (5') or under! I still had to bend at the knees to get my arm pits under the water, and I'm only 6'1".

I was in room 236 which is on the back side facing McDonalds and the fire station which was fairly quiet, but then there were no fires either!

This is an older motel with outside doors, not a central hallway. The bed was a bit softer/worn than I'm use to ...

Breakfast was modest but filling.

“OK for a night or two”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ed 10 December 2011
1
person found this review helpful

This is an older property with exterior doors. OK if that's your cup-o-tea. I happen to like parking in front of my door. This was a one night stay on halloween, to take a flight the next day. The area didn't look all that great for walking around - not somewhere I would be outside alone at night. The hotel room was clean. Check-in went well. Walked into the room and the TV was playing a hearth scene. Left too early to have breakfast, but the standard La Quinta fair looked available. Had a good night sleep and an easy drive to the airport in the morning.

“Average MOTEL in a bad neighborhood"”
2 of 5 stars Reviewed 25 September 2010

I stayed here for two nights during a work conference. Let me start off my saying that I did not pick this motel, but rather we all stayed on the suggestion of a staff member, who shall never be trusted again to pick lodging for any work outing.

The location was the biggest problem, it’s right off the freeway but in a less than desirable neighborhood. That is unless your desire is prostitutes, drunks going into Denny’s, which is located a few feet from your front door, and shady characters walking along the sidewalk in front of the location. My advice would be to drive up the freeway a few miles and you’ll find a nicer neighborhood, better restaurants, and HOTELS charging about the same price.

The second problem was the staff, although they were friendly to a degree, they were dressed unprofessionally, and seemed to have very little knowledge of the area or tourist attractions. A little effort to know the area and answers to commonly asked questions would go a long way. While checking in I saw an ad for a casino, I asked how far it was, they didn’t know. I asked if the pool was heated, they didn’t know because they have never used it. I asked for a recommendation of a good mexican restaurant, they sent us to the wrong location. I stopped asking any question during the rest of my “adventure.”

Understand this is not a hotel, but a motel. The property was clean and seemed to be maintained. Within a short walk from the motel is a Denny’s (actually shares the parking lot), a Starbucks, and across the street is a Jack in the Box, Arby’s and a Circle K. The property has a pool, but no jacuzzi.

The room was average size, was clean and maintained. The bathroom sink is separate from the toilet and shower. There was a large screen TV with HBO and PPV, there is a coffee maker and Iron w/Board. No safe in the room, which is really needed based on the neighborhood. The bed was a little too soft for me. The A/C is located in the window and kept me awake all night because it sounded like the space shuttle taking off every time is started up. I was also kept awake by the air compressor going off all night at the Denny’s.

A free breakfast is also provided daily, but it’s not really much to talk about. Mostly breads, pre-packaged waffles, no proteins.

In closing the motel itself is not a bad place, just the area around it is less than desirable. I would never stay here with my family, but if I needed a place for a wild weekend with my drunk buddies and was tight on cash, I might consider this place.
